Hi all,

l am looking at buying a Biante 1:18 scale model of an A9X sedan and was wondering what colours they were made in and what l should be looking to pay? Ideally l would like one in the colour of my car (Opaline Blue) but l doubt they made them for the rarer colours?

Cheers Simon

White a9x hatch 5000 made, flamenco a9x hatch 5000 made, valencia orange a9x hatch 2500 made, ultra blue a9x sedan 5000 made, the L34's came in barbados 5000 made, chrome yellow 5000 made, and salamanca red 5000 made, and a lx SLR5000-non flared model in mandarin red 5000 made,the white hatch is the most expensive as it was the first produced-under the biante box, the rest of the a9x's are in Autoart boxes , the yellow L34 and the mandarin SLR5000 are also in biante boxes, the rest of the L34's are in autoart boxes, ive got all the A9X's, and all the L34's except for the salamance red 1, plus ive got all the LC-J Xu1's, and 3 bathurst models- with i think about 5-6 bathurst 1's to get to complete my collection...

Whats the difference between a Biante box and Autoart, does it matter from a collectors or display point of view?

Autoart make all the cars, biante rebox them as their own, but if you get 1 in the biante box- which is only the white hatch in the biante box- its the most expensive 1, its 3-4 times more expensive than the regular models as its the first 1 that was released, the flamenco red hatch is the first 1 released in the autoart label box, if its a sedan that you want you're limited to the ultrablue model, not that its a problem they look real nice, but they tend to go for a little bit more than the other hatches

The LH has been produced in the L34 version in Barbados Green, Chrome yellow and Salamanca.. Jamaica lime was the the G' pak colour. There have been no others except for race trim L34's!
